It is necessary to have creativity if you want to be a chef. You will need to be creative with the recipes and ingredients as well as plate presentation. Prospecting is not a Sales Call. Prospecting is about qualifying whether or not the person is suitable for your products and services. Don't get caught with fool's gold because you didn't check before proceeding to the jeweller. Test the validity of your potential buyer, are they in the position to make a purchase now. They may be right for your product and service however not straight away. Don't waste time in a long presentation without qualifying them first effectively. It is always better to know that before you get out there. If you are going door to door still take the time and come back later with all your information and equipment. When you are calling on leads, it is far better to stay focused and keep going with the calls, rather than stalling and going in to a presentation of the cuff. Don't be desperate. You will look it if you seem to keen. Keep the momentum going and get on with the next call. Don't go straight into selling without taking the time to prepare thoroughly. You may have only 1 shot at a sale so don't blow it by not taking the time and preparing effectively. This is an oldie but a goodie-Fail to plan, Plan to Fail.
